On Tuesday, June 11, 1991, 7:00 P.M., the 747 EBHRA Board
of Directors meeting was called to order by "El Presidente" Marie
Martel. Five members were in
attendance.
Computer whiz, Lynn Knode, read
the Treasurer's Report to a captive audience.
The HIGHLIGHTS OF THE REPORT WERE:
1. Garbage removal
cost was reduced by approximately 15% due to a renegotiated contract.
2. Water expense is
up 45% due to the City of Phoenix reclassifying Townhome water rates to
residential from commercial.
Conservation of water not only is necessary for our planet's ecology,
but also will be beneficial to our association's pocket book.
3. Barring any unforeseen expense, we will be
painting another building this fall, keeping in line with our five-year
improvement plan. Tentative approval was given by the board to paint the
center units that face west. This would also encompass the pool area!
4. The cost of repairing structures increased
greatly this month. This is where we
need everyone's help. Please report to
a board member all damage or potential hazards, so that they may be addressed
before they turn into large repairs. In
conjunction with this, a committee consisting of Walt, Suzanne and Sheri are to
make a monthly walk thru of the complex to find these problems and violations
of the C C & R's. Remember the very
best input will come from the individual association members and renters. According to the C C & R's, no painting,
decoding or otherwise changing the appearance of any portion of the exterior
is allowed. This includes exterior lighting and the exterior of patio fences
and gates. Also, no alterations or
additions may be made to any building without PRIOR permission from the Board
of Directors. All requests must be made
in writing and be accompanied by a copy of the proposed plans. FOLLOWING
THESE GUIDE LINES WILL PREVENT ILL WILL AND UNNECESSARY EXPENSES!
